Question
Write the molecular formula of first two members of homologous series having functional group −Br.

Solution
The general formula for the homologous series of functional group −Br is CnH2n+1Br.
The two consecutive members of this series are:
a. CH3Br(Bromomethane)
b. CH3CH2Br (Bromoethane)
where n is 1 and 2 respectively
The molecular formula for both of them are CH3Br and C2H5Br.
